Complete Buying Guide for Run-Flat Tires
Essential Factors We Consider
When evaluating the best run-flat tires for Mercedes C300, we consider several critical factors to ensure you get the right balance of performance, safety, and value. First and foremost is the tire’s compatibility with your specific vehicle model and year, as Mercedes vehicles often require specific tire sizes and load ratings. We also examine the run-flat technology’s reliability and how long it allows you to continue driving after a puncture, typically measured in miles and speed limits. Tread life and warranty coverage are equally important, as run-flat tires often come with different wear characteristics than standard tires. Finally, we assess the overall value proposition, balancing upfront cost against expected longevity and performance.
Budget Planning
Run-flat tires typically cost 20-40% more than standard tires due to their specialized construction and technology. For a Mercedes C300, you should budget between $200-$400 per tire depending on the brand and model. While the initial investment is higher, consider the long-term benefits: you’ll save on towing costs, roadside assistance fees, and the inconvenience of immediate tire changes. Some insurance companies even offer discounts for vehicles equipped with run-flat tires. When budgeting, remember to factor in installation, balancing, and potential alignment adjustments, which may be more critical with run-flat tires due to their different sidewall construction.

Frequently Asked Questions
Q: How long can I drive on a run-flat tire after getting a puncture?
A: Most run-flat tires are designed to allow you to drive between 50-70 miles at speeds up to 50-55 mph after a puncture. This gives you enough time to reach a service station safely without needing immediate roadside assistance. However, it’s important to have the tire inspected and replaced as soon as possible.
Q: Are run-flat tires more expensive to repair or replace?
A: Yes, run-flat tires typically cost more to replace than standard tires due to their specialized construction. However, they can save you money in the long run by eliminating the need for immediate roadside assistance or towing services after a puncture. Some insurance companies also offer discounts for vehicles equipped with run-flat tires.
Q: Do I need special rims for run-flat tires?
A: Most modern run-flat tires can be used with standard rims, but it’s important to check with your tire manufacturer and vehicle manufacturer for specific recommendations. Some luxury vehicles like the Mercedes C300 may require specific rim specifications for optimal performance and safety.
Q: How do run-flat tires affect my vehicle’s handling and ride quality?
A: Run-flat tires typically have stiffer sidewalls due to their reinforced construction, which can result in a firmer ride compared to standard tires. However, many modern run-flat tires are designed to minimize this effect and provide a comfortable driving experience. The handling characteristics will vary depending on the specific tire model and brand.
Q: Can I mix run-flat and non-run-flat tires on my vehicle?
A: It’s generally not recommended to mix run-flat and non-run-flat tires on the same vehicle. This can affect your vehicle’s handling, safety systems, and potentially void your warranty. If you need to replace only one or two tires, consult with your vehicle manufacturer or a qualified tire professional for guidance.
